Bishop Feehan High School Students Honor Victims of 9/11 with Prayer

Students had a moment of silence and prayer for victims of 9/11 and their families.

honored the memory of the victims of 9/11 with prayer, reflection and a moment of silence at the Attleboro school Friday morning.

The entire student body stood for a special morning prayer dedicated to those who suffered, and still do, from the event, according to the school. Students remained standing while the "National Anthem" and "God Bless America" were sung over the intercom system by Sarah Fischbach of Rehoboth and Meghan Murray of Mansfield.

Students were also asked to sit in silence and reflect upon freedom.  This was followed by a 10-bell salute for the anniversary and a silent procession to class.

“What a powerful experience!” Principal Bill Runey said. “Given how vibrant and full of life our halls are each day, the tribute expressed by our students sacrificing some social time was moving.”
